摘要

Owing to the advanced technology of flexible electronics, flexible touchscreens have become a reality and could by widely deployed on various devices such as mobile phones, wearable devices, and hand-held tablets. Flexible touchscreens not only realize the concept of multi-foldable mobile devices but also significantly change the user experiences due to its flexibility. For instance, when the foldable device is folded, the visible and accessible area of the touchscreen is changed accordingly. The change in displayed area could hinder accessibility to some objects on the touchscreens. Therefore, how to identify the folding state of the touchscreen and adjust the display accordingly becomes a critical issue. To resolve this critical problem, a folding state recognition software stack is designed and implemented to detect the folding type of the touchscreens. The technique difficulty lies in how to distinguish the folding state via multiple accelerometer/gyroscope sensors.
